Homecoming Results from USF Lakeland

LAKELAND, FL (December 2, 2002) - The USF Lakeland campus began building campus traditions recently during the University of South Florida’s Homecoming celebrations. For the first time in USF history, the USF Lakeland campus selected two students to represent their campus as Homecoming Royalty giving Lakeland a great deal of visibility during the USF Homecoming ceremonies. Matt Huber and Anne Carnley represented the local institution as Lord and Lady of the USF Lakeland campus.

Huber, son of Gary Huber and Jennifer James, of Lakeland is a Junior majoring in Business at the Lakeland campus. He currently serves as Vice-President of the campus Student Government Association.

Carnley, daughter of Jim and Carol Peeples, wife of Daryl Carnley, of LaBelle, FL, is a Senior at the Lakeland campus. An Elementary Education major, Carnley serves as Director of Student Activities for the USF Lakeland SGA.

Additionally, the Lakeland campus Student Government Association walked away with the “Spirit Award” at the Bull’s Roast hosted by the USF Alumni Association. The campus celebrated homecoming throughout the week with a carnival, faculty/staff luncheon, decorating contest and parade entries.

The University of South Florida is ranked one of the top 100 Universities in the nation. As a Doctoral/Research extensive institution, the highest educational ranking available, USF Lakeland is dedicated to serving the citizens of Polk, Highlands, Hardee and eastern Hillsborough counties, in a regional setting. Established in 1988, the Lakeland campus is a distinctive locally available University with premier research and instructional status, providing a variety of complete undergraduate and graduate degrees, web-based courses, certificate programs and program partnerships with the Tampa campus.
